R语言:已注册的S3方法被'data.table'覆盖:

问题描述 投票:0回答:1

我正在使用3.6.3 R版本。在编译R.mrd时出现以下错误:Registered S3 method overwritten by 'data.table': method from print.data.table Registered S3 method overwritten by 'htmlwidgets': method from print.htmlwidget tools:rstudio Registered S3 method overwritten by 'dplyr': method from print.rowwise_df le package �flexdashboard� a �t� compil� avec la version R 3.6.3Registered S3 methods overwritten by 'htmltools': method from print.html tools:rstudio print.shiny.tag tools:rstudio print.shiny.tag.list tools:rstudio因此,情节没有出现在仪表板中。有任何帮助请

package plotly dashboard cran
1个回答
0
投票
在您的情况下,最后一个加载的软件包优先于您需要绘制的软件包的函数名称。

如果您可以使用您提供的代码提供可复制的示例,这会有所帮助,但我会尽力提供一些指导。

出现重复的函数名称的地方,R会像上面所提到的那样提供警告。可以通过在函数调用之前添加所需包的名称来缓解此问题,如下所示PackageName::FunctionName

如果绘图对您来说是个问题,并且假设您正在使用ggplot,则可以尝试以下操作:

ggplot2::ggplot()

© www.soinside.com 2019 - 2024. All rights reserved.